Maker’s Pride
Hearthside Food Solutions was the United States’ largest contract food manufacturer and private bakery, headquartered in Downers Grove, Illinois. Founded in 2009, it produced snack bars, cookies, crackers, cereals, frozen entrées, and provided packaging services for major consumer brands. In 2025, the company emerged from bankruptcy reorganization under the new name Maker’s Pride LLC.

Operations and Growth
Maker’s Pride built its reputation as the food industry’s largest third-party producer, manufacturing and packaging baked goods and snacks for global brands such as Mondelez International and General Mills. It operated more than 40 facilities across the U.S., Canada, and Europe, producing high-volume, complex food products under strict safety and quality standards. The company expanded significantly through acquisitions, including the 2021 purchase of the Weston Foods Ambient Division, adding six North American bakeries.
